Large fire outbreak in Weston Green, Norfolk
Six fire crews remain at the scene to tackle the blaze on Weston Green Road
Last updated 21st Aug 2025
Norfolk Fire and Rescue Service remain in attendance at a large fire on Weston Green Road, Weston Longville after being called at 8:15pm yesterday evening (20 August).
The fire is expected to burn throughout the day, but services say good progress has been made in tackling the blaze so far.
Six crews remain at the scene, with other specialist sources also being on the ground.
Appliances from North Earlham, Dereham, Reepham, Sprowston, Carrow, Fakenham, Wroxham, East Harling and Wymondham attend the blaze. This is alongside water carriers from Hethersett and Fakenham, and an Aerial Ladder Platfrom from North Earlham. Welfare Unit from Aylsham and Control Unit from Wymondham are also in attendance.
Many other crews from Norfolk are also said to be in attendance at the scene to provide relief cover.
